add libogg
[openwrt.git] / package / freeradius / patches / freeradius-1.0.2-mysql-autoconf.patch
1 diff -ruN freeradius-1.0.2-orig/src/modules/rlm_sql/drivers/rlm_sql_mysql/configure freeradius-1.0.2-2/src/modules/rlm_sql/drivers/rlm_sql_mysql/configure
2 --- freeradius-1.0.2-orig/src/modules/rlm_sql/drivers/rlm_sql_mysql/configure   2004-05-31 16:20:40.000000000 +0200
3 +++ freeradius-1.0.2-2/src/modules/rlm_sql/drivers/rlm_sql_mysql/configure      2005-03-13 23:05:13.000000000 +0100
4 @@ -947,26 +947,6 @@
5                 echo $ac_n "checking for mysql/mysql.h""... $ac_c" 1>&6
6  echo "configure:949: checking for mysql/mysql.h" >&5
7  
8 -               cat > conftest.$ac_ext <<EOF
9 -#line 952 "configure"
10 -#include "confdefs.h"
11 -#include <mysql/mysql.h>
12 -int main() {
13 -int a = 1;
14 -; return 0; }
15 -EOF
16 -if { (eval echo configure:959: \"$ac_compile\") 1>&5; (eval $ac_compile) 2>&5; }; then
17 -  rm -rf conftest*
18 -  MYSQL_INCLUDE=" "
19 -else
20 -  echo "configure: failed program was:" >&5
21 -  cat conftest.$ac_ext >&5
22 -  rm -rf conftest*
23 -  MYSQL_INCLUDE=
24 -               
25 -fi
26 -rm -f conftest*
27 -
28                 if test "x$MYSQL_INCLUDE" = "x"; then
29                         old_CFLAGS="$CFLAGS"
30  
31 @@ -974,14 +954,14 @@
32                         for try in $mysql_include_dir /usr/local/include /usr/local/mysql/include ; do
33                                 CFLAGS="$old_CFLAGS -I$try"
34                                 cat > conftest.$ac_ext <<EOF
35 -#line 978 "configure"
36 +#line 958 "configure"
37  #include "confdefs.h"
38  #include <mysql/mysql.h>
39  int main() {
40  int a = 1;
41  ; return 0; }
42  EOF
43 -if { (eval echo configure:985: \"$ac_compile\") 1>&5; (eval $ac_compile) 2>&5; }; then
44 +if { (eval echo configure:965: \"$ac_compile\") 1>&5; (eval $ac_compile) 2>&5; }; then
45    rm -rf conftest*
46    MYSQL_INCLUDE="-I$try"
47  else
48 @@ -1016,7 +996,7 @@
49  
50    
51                         echo $ac_n "checking for mysql_init in -lmysqlclient""... $ac_c" 1>&6
52 -echo "configure:1020: checking for mysql_init in -lmysqlclient" >&5
53 +echo "configure:1000: checking for mysql_init in -lmysqlclient" >&5
54  
55                         old_LIBS="$LIBS"
56  
57 @@ -1024,14 +1004,14 @@
58                         for try in $mysql_lib_dir /usr/lib /usr/lib/mysql /usr/local/lib/mysql /usr/local/mysql/lib/mysql; do
59                                 LIBS="$old_LIBS -L$try -lmysqlclient"
60                                 cat > conftest.$ac_ext <<EOF
61 -#line 1028 "configure"
62 +#line 1008 "configure"
63  #include "confdefs.h"
64  extern char mysql_init();
65  int main() {
66  mysql_init()
67  ; return 0; }
68  EOF
69 -if { (eval echo configure:1035: \"$ac_link\") 1>&5; (eval $ac_link) 2>&5; } && test -s conftest${ac_exeext}; then
70 +if { (eval echo configure:1015: \"$ac_link\") 1>&5; (eval $ac_link) 2>&5; } && test -s conftest${ac_exeext}; then
71    rm -rf conftest*
72    MYSQL_LIBS="-L$try -lmysqlclient $old_LIBS"
73  else
74 diff -ruN freeradius-1.0.2-orig/src/modules/rlm_sql/drivers/rlm_sql_mysql/configure.in freeradius-1.0.2-2/src/modules/rlm_sql/drivers/rlm_sql_mysql/configure.in
75 --- freeradius-1.0.2-orig/src/modules/rlm_sql/drivers/rlm_sql_mysql/configure.in        2004-01-22 19:23:19.000000000 +0100
76 +++ freeradius-1.0.2-2/src/modules/rlm_sql/drivers/rlm_sql_mysql/configure.in   2005-03-13 23:05:13.000000000 +0100
77 @@ -38,11 +38,6 @@
78  
79                 AC_MSG_CHECKING([for mysql/mysql.h])
80  
81 -               AC_TRY_COMPILE([#include <mysql/mysql.h>], [int a = 1;],
82 -                       MYSQL_INCLUDE=" ",
83 -                       MYSQL_INCLUDE=
84 -               )
85 -
86                 if test "x$MYSQL_INCLUDE" = "x"; then
87                         old_CFLAGS="$CFLAGS"
88